Bactrocera correcta (Bezzi), often referred to as the "guava fruit fly" (although the larvae of many other species of fruit flies feed on guava - and Anastrepha striata Schiner is also called the "guava fruit fly") (White and Elson-Harris 1994), was detected for the first time in the Western Hemisphere when one female was found on 6 August 1986 in Garden Grove, Orange County, California. In his original description of Bactrocera correcta (as Chaetodacus correctus, Bezzi (1915)) stated that Bactrocera correcta was very near Dacus zonatus (now Bactrocera zonata (Saunders) - the peach fruitfly), but it is distinguished by the color of the thorax, and chiefly by the facial black spots being united to form a black transverse band; the whitish cross-band on the second abdominal segment is less developed, and the hind tibiae of the male are distinctly tuberculate before the end, similar to that of two closely related species, Bactrocera zonata (previously Dacus zonatus) and Bactrocera tuberculata (Bezzi) (previously Dacus tuberculatus). He indicated that Bactrocera correcta is readily differentiated by having the mesonotum predominantly black through the median portion of the mesonotum, covered with gray pubescence and with three rather indistinct subshining black, narrow vittae, rather than rufous; and usually by having a complete transverse band in the furrow across the lower part of the face, rather than the usual two black facial spots of related species.
